StRoot  1
 All Classes Namespaces Files Functions Variables Typedefs Enumerations Enumerator Friends Groups Pages
HepMC::GenEvent Member List

This is the complete list of members for HepMC::GenEvent, including all inherited members.

add_vertex(GenVertex *vtx)HepMC::GenEvent
alphaQCD() const HepMC::GenEventinline
alphaQED() const HepMC::GenEventinline
barcode_to_particle(int barCode) const HepMC::GenEventinline
barcode_to_vertex(int barCode) const HepMC::GenEventinline
beam_particles() const HepMC::GenEventinline
clear()HepMC::GenEvent
cross_section() const HepMC::GenEventinline
cross_section() (defined in HepMC::GenEvent)HepMC::GenEventinline
define_units(Units::MomentumUnit, Units::LengthUnit)HepMC::GenEventinline
define_units(std::string &, std::string &)HepMC::GenEvent
delete_all_vertices()HepMC::GenEventprotected
event_number() const HepMC::GenEventinline
event_scale() const HepMC::GenEventinline
GenEvent(int signal_process_id=0, int event_number=0, GenVertex *signal_vertex=0, const WeightContainer &weights=std::vector< double >(), const std::vector< long > &randomstates=std::vector< long >(), Units::MomentumUnit=Units::default_momentum_unit(), Units::LengthUnit=Units::default_length_unit())HepMC::GenEvent
GenEvent(int signal_process_id, int event_number, GenVertex *signal_vertex, const WeightContainer &weights, const std::vector< long > &randomstates, const HeavyIon &ion, const PdfInfo &pdf, Units::MomentumUnit=Units::default_momentum_unit(), Units::LengthUnit=Units::default_length_unit())HepMC::GenEvent
GenEvent(Units::MomentumUnit, Units::LengthUnit, int signal_process_id=0, int event_number=0, GenVertex *signal_vertex=0, const WeightContainer &weights=std::vector< double >(), const std::vector< long > &randomstates=std::vector< long >())HepMC::GenEvent
GenEvent(Units::MomentumUnit, Units::LengthUnit, int signal_process_id, int event_number, GenVertex *signal_vertex, const WeightContainer &weights, const std::vector< long > &randomstates, const HeavyIon &ion, const PdfInfo &pdf)HepMC::GenEvent
GenEvent(const GenEvent &inevent)HepMC::GenEvent
GenParticle (defined in HepMC::GenEvent)HepMC::GenEventfriend
GenVertex (defined in HepMC::GenEvent)HepMC::GenEventfriend
heavy_ion() const HepMC::GenEventinline
heavy_ion() (defined in HepMC::GenEvent)HepMC::GenEventinline
is_valid() const HepMC::GenEvent
length_unit() const HepMC::GenEventinline
momentum_unit() const HepMC::GenEventinline
mpi() const HepMC::GenEventinline
operator=(const GenEvent &inevent)HepMC::GenEvent
particle_const_iterator (defined in HepMC::GenEvent)HepMC::GenEventfriend
particle_iterator (defined in HepMC::GenEvent)HepMC::GenEventfriend
particle_range()HepMC::GenEvent
particle_range() const HepMC::GenEvent
particles_begin() const HepMC::GenEventinline
particles_begin()HepMC::GenEventinline
particles_empty() const HepMC::GenEventinline
particles_end() const HepMC::GenEventinline
particles_end()HepMC::GenEventinline
particles_size() const HepMC::GenEventinline
pdf_info() const HepMC::GenEventinline
pdf_info() (defined in HepMC::GenEvent)HepMC::GenEventinline
print(std::ostream &ostr=std::cout) const HepMC::GenEvent
print_version(std::ostream &ostr=std::cout) const HepMC::GenEvent
random_states() const HepMC::GenEventinline
read(std::istream &)HepMC::GenEvent
remove_barcode(GenParticle *p)HepMC::GenEventinlineprotected
remove_barcode(GenVertex *v)HepMC::GenEventinlineprotected
remove_vertex(GenVertex *vtx)HepMC::GenEvent
set_alphaQCD(double a)HepMC::GenEventinline
set_alphaQED(double a)HepMC::GenEventinline
set_barcode(GenParticle *p, int suggested_barcode=false)HepMC::GenEventprotected
set_barcode(GenVertex *v, int suggested_barcode=false)HepMC::GenEventprotected
set_beam_particles(GenParticle *, GenParticle *)HepMC::GenEvent
set_beam_particles(std::pair< HepMC::GenParticle *, HepMC::GenParticle * > const &)HepMC::GenEvent
set_cross_section(const GenCrossSection &)HepMC::GenEventinline
set_event_number(int eventno)HepMC::GenEventinline
set_event_scale(double scale)HepMC::GenEventinline
set_heavy_ion(const HeavyIon &ion)HepMC::GenEventinline
set_mpi(int)HepMC::GenEventinline
set_pdf_info(const PdfInfo &p)HepMC::GenEventinline
set_random_states(const std::vector< long > &randomstates)HepMC::GenEventinline
set_signal_process_id(int id)HepMC::GenEventinline
set_signal_process_vertex(GenVertex *)HepMC::GenEventinline
signal_process_id() const HepMC::GenEventinline
signal_process_vertex() const HepMC::GenEventinline
swap(GenEvent &other)HepMC::GenEvent
use_units(Units::MomentumUnit, Units::LengthUnit)HepMC::GenEventinline
use_units(std::string &, std::string &)HepMC::GenEventinline
valid_beam_particles() const HepMC::GenEvent
vertex_const_iterator (defined in HepMC::GenEvent)HepMC::GenEventfriend
vertex_iterator (defined in HepMC::GenEvent)HepMC::GenEventfriend
vertex_range()HepMC::GenEvent
vertex_range() const HepMC::GenEvent
vertices_begin() const HepMC::GenEventinline
vertices_begin()HepMC::GenEventinline
vertices_empty() const HepMC::GenEventinline
vertices_end() const HepMC::GenEventinline
vertices_end()HepMC::GenEventinline
vertices_size() const HepMC::GenEventinline
weights()HepMC::GenEventinline
weights() const HepMC::GenEventinline
write(std::ostream &)HepMC::GenEvent
write_cross_section(std::ostream &ostr=std::cout) const HepMC::GenEvent
write_units(std::ostream &os=std::cout) const HepMC::GenEvent
~GenEvent()HepMC::GenEventvirtual